U.S. House Candidate, retired US Marine, and former police officer David Burck is scheduled to take a short break from the campaign trail to discuss President Trump's primetime election integrity speech and how concerned we should be about election security this year. (And yeah, we'll talk about the campaign too.) As the U.S.-Iran conflict intensifies with renewed military strikes and rising concerns over the security of the Strait of Hormuz, retired U.S. Marine Corps Colonel William "Burner" Dunn is scheduled to join me once more to provide expert analysis on the evolving crisis. The latest escalation has heightened fears of a broader regional conflict, disrupted global energy markets, and increased concerns about U.S. military operations and regional stability.
